Kuari
Kuari is a village located in Lalganj subdivision of Vaishali district in Bihar, India. It is situated 5km away from sub-district headquarter Lalganj (tehsildar office) and 25km away from district headquarter Hajipur. As per 2009 stats, Purkhauli is the gram panchayat of Kuari village.

About Kuari
According to Census 2011, the location code or village code of Kuari is 234784. The village spans a total geographical area of 115 hectares. Lalganj is nearest town to Kuari village for all major economic activities, which is approximately 5km away.

Population of Kuari
According to the 2011 Census, Kuari has a total population of about 1,161, with approximately 589 males and 572 females. The sex ratio is around 971 females per 1,000 males. Children aged 0 to 6 years make up about 237 of the population, showing the young generation present in the village. There are about 314 members of the Scheduled Castes (SC), an important community in the village. Information about the Scheduled Tribes (ST) population is not available. The overall literacy rate is approximately 49.35%, with male literacy at about 53.48% and female literacy near 45.10%. There are around 171 households in the village. Together, these details offer a clear picture of Kuari's population size, gender balance, young residents, literacy levels, and social makeup.
Particulars | Total | Male | Female |
---|---|---|---|
Total Population | 1,161 | 589 | 572 |
Child Population (0–6 yrs) | 237 | 122 | 115 |
Scheduled Castes (SC) | 314 | 154 | 160 |
Scheduled Tribes (ST) | N/A | N/A | N/A |
Literate Population | 573 | 315 | 258 |
Illiterate Population | 588 | 274 | 314 |
Connectivity of Kuari
Connectivity plays a major role in improving access, opportunities, and overall development of villages like Kuari. As per the 2011 stats, Kuari had access to public bus service, private bus service and railway station.
Connectivity Type | Status (in year 2011) |
---|---|
Public Bus Service | Available within <5 km distance |
Private Bus Service | Available within <5 km distance |
Railway Station | Available within <5 km distance |
